Description:
The Federal Bureau of Prisons (FBOP), FCI Cumberland, intends to issue a solicitation to refurbish the institution’s wastewater lift station. Work includes demolition and removal of existing pumps, grinder, auger, electrical disconnects, transfer switch, and controls; installation of new lift station equipment; electrical upgrades; controls modernization; testing; commissioning; and staff training. All work must maintain continuous sewage system operation and comply with Federal, State, Local, NEC, NFPA 820, OSHA, and FBOP security requirements.
Place of Performance:
Federal Correctional Institution Cumberland
14601 Burbridge Rd. SE
Cumberland, MD 21502
Scope of Work Includes: (See attached Statement of Work)
• Removal and disposal of existing lift station equipment.
• Installation of new stainless‑steel NEMA 4X control panel with PLC/relay logic, VFDs, starters, surge protection, HOA switches.
• New level‑sensing system with redundancy and audio/visual alarms.
• Installation of new grinder, auger, diverters, three wet‑well pumps, and three spare pumps.
• Replacement of incoming disconnects, automatic transfer switch, and associated wiring.
• Upgraded grounding, conduits, surge/lightning protection, and fail‑safe logic.
• Full functional testing, hydrostatic testing, manufacturer startup, and calibration.
• Minimum 6 hours of on‑site training and provision of all as‑built documentation, O&M manuals, warranties, schematics, and PLC programming.
Evaluation Factors:
Award will be made on best value. Price, past performance, and specifications will be evaluated.
